Ordinals
beta
Sat 883411810356866
decimal
176682.1810356866
degree
0°176682′1290″1810356866‴
percentile
42.067229110886636%
name
hpaufafbpnr
cycle
0
epoch
0
period
87
block
176682
offset
1810356866
timestamp
2012-04-22 01:51:36 UTC
rarity
common
prev
next